Smart Buying Tips to Get It Right
Before clicking "buy," let's make sure it's the perfect match. Jot down your room dimensions first—the winged headboard adds a bit of flair, so check doorways and wall space.
- Stick to queen mattresses designed for platforms; they sit directly on the slats for optimal bounce.
- Verify the 800-pound limit suits your setup—great for average couples, but scale up if needed.
- The soft grey shade plays nice with most styles, though pair it thoughtfully with bold walls.
- Don't skip under-bed needs: 6 inches rocks for vacs but skimps on bulky storage.
- Match it to your floors—add felt pads for hardwood to dodge scratches.

Long-Term Wins and Simple Care Routines
Investing here means years of hassle-free sleep. The slats fend off that dreaded mattress dip plaguing budget frames, and ditching the box spring slashes costs and move stress. Under-bed access keeps things tidy effortlessly, while velvet shrugs off pillows and quick spills.
Maintenance is straightforward:
- Run the robot vac weekly, brushing velvet gently to banish dust.
- Dab spills with soapy water—patch-test first to safeguard the hue.
- Check bolts seasonally, post-relocation especially.
- Shield from sun to preserve the grey; top with protectors against damp.
- Dust wood with a dry cloth—no water to warp it.
